Even before splitting off to form Trigger, plenty of Transformers references could be found in Gainax shows its members worked on like Gurren Lagann and Panty & Stocking with Garterbelt, both of which later had their rights transferred to Trigger. Additional shows with such references include Little Witch Academia, Inferno Cop, and Space Patrol Luluco, among others.These references would loop around into Transformers when Shattered Glass Optimus Prime homage Akane Shinjō influenced the character of Purple Wicked Convoy.
